PowerBook can't read iOmega portable hard drive

Hi,

My housemate owns an iOmega 100Gb portable hard drive.

He's used it on numerous computers (all mac) with no problems but my 15" PowerBook can't read it.

Any ideas would be greatly helpful as i was planning on buying one of these sleek things!

More info:
-his hard drive is definitely working
-my USB sockets are working and believe them to be 2.0

Hi there,

It for sure a power issue with the portable USB/HDD's I had the same problem with my Lacie HDD and I got an external USB cable with power to push extra power to it from other USB of the PB.. does the 100GB HDD have an extra power inpput to it... actually these puppys need more power around 580ma and Apple 15" single power USB cable feeds only 500ma or something of that sought (I read on this forum) BTW it works fine on the desktops with one USB cable...Hope this helps..
